I. Detailed Introduction to the Route or Destination
The Kanas Scenic Area is located in the northern part of Burqin County, Altay Prefecture, Xinjiang. Its core regions include three major sections: Kanas Lake, Hemu Village, and Baihaba Village. The area boasts scenic views in all four seasons:In spring, the mountains are ablaze with flowers; in summer, the grasslands are lush green; in autumn, the forests are ablaze with color; and in winter, the landscape is blanketed in snow. The scenic area is home to China’s deepest moraine-dammed lake—Kanas Lake, whose waters shift between blue and green with the seasons, creating a magical spectacle. Hemu Village is known as a “private reserve,” where morning smoke intertwines with mist to create a picturesque scene. Baihaba Village, known as China’s northwesternmost village, features primitive wooden houses set against snow-capped mountains and forests, creating a stunning border landscape.
II. Simple Itinerary (2026 Reference Version)
📅 8-Day Classic Itinerary:
Day 1:Gather in Urumqi
Upon arrival in Urumqi, check into your hotel. For leisure activities, visit the International Bazaar to experience the customs of various ethnic groups and sample local specialties such as baked stuffed buns and pilaf.
Day 2:Urumqi to Burqin (approximately 6 hours by car)
Travel along the S21 Desert Highway through the Gurbantunggut Desert, with a stop at Ulungur Lake to enjoy the scenic views. In the evening, arrive in Burqin and visit the Rainbow Beach to admire the magnificent sunset over the Yardang landforms and the Irtysh River.

Enter the Kanas Scenic Area and transfer to a shuttle bus to visit the Three Bays (Fairy Bay, Moon Bay, and Wolong Bay). Ascend Guanyu Platform for a panoramic view of Kanas Lake and spend the night in a wooden cabin within the scenic area.
Day 4:In-Depth Tour of Kanas
Full day of free activities:You can hike to explore the legend of the Kanas Lake monster, visit a Tuva family to listen to the sound of the Chuwuer flute, and sample traditional foods like baursak.
Day 5:Kanas to Baihaba (approximately 1.5 hours by car)
After obtaining a travel permit, head to Baihaba Village to explore the Sino-Kazakh border landscape and China’s northwesternmost outpost. Experience the tranquility of this border village and spend the night in a characteristic wooden cabin.
Day 6:Baihaba to Hemu (approximately 3 hours by car)
Upon arrival in Hemu Village, stroll through the birch forest and ascend the Haden Platform to capture morning mist and smoke. Experience horseback riding across the grasslands and spend the night in a wooden cabin under the starry sky.
Day 7:Hemu to Urho Devil City (approximately 6 hours by car)
On the way back to Burqin, visit the Urho Devil City to experience the desolate grandeur of wind-eroded landforms. Arrive in the Karamay area in the evening and check into your hotel.

VI. Practical Information Guide
🧳 Pre-Trip Preparations:
Documents:Valid identification and a small amount of cash (weak signal in some areas)

Items:Sunscreen, sunglasses, insulated cup, power bank, flashlight
📸 Photography Tips:
Hemu Morning Mist:Arrive at the Haden Platform before 6:30 AM
Kanas Lake:Soft morning light before 10 AM is ideal for photography
Baihaba:Capture border landscapes and snow-capped mountain silhouettes in the evening
🍴 Food Recommendations:
Burqin Night Market:Grilled dogfish and kvass beverage
Kanas Scenic Area:Tuva milk tea and baursak
Hemu Village:Local hot pot and kumis (fermented mare’s milk)
